ROLE OVERVIEW
Reporting to the Ocean Wise Manager, the Ocean Wise Account Representative is
responsible for growing the Ocean Wise program in Eastern Canada by leading the
strategy for partner growth, consumer awareness and be the primary resource for
Ocean Wise recommendations in the region.
KEY ACCOUNTABILITIES
Ensures that Ocean Wise has a leading voice in the sustainable seafood sector
in Ontario and eastern Canada by:
• Maintaining a comprehensive
understanding of the sustainable seafood sector
and the current issues facing it, from both the economic and ecological
perspectives. Focus will be on the Ontario and Eastern Canadian markets;
• Working closely with seafood suppliers, national partners, and restaurant
accounts, to advise on their Ocean Wise seafood items and assist partners
towards increasing their sourcing of Ocean Wise item;
• Actively contacting seafood organizations and industry representatives (food
service, retail, and suppliers) not yet engaged with the Ocean Wise program to
introduce and convince them of the value of being/becoming an Ocean Wise
partner;
• Actively collaborating with the NGO community in Ontario and working to
create partnerships and collaboration opportunities with like-minded
organizations locally;
• Creating appropriate connections throughout the seafood supply chain to
facilitate the buying and selling of sustainable seafood options for all our
partners from producer to restaurant/retailer, primarily in Ontario and Eastern
Canada;
• Promoting Ocean Wise through networking, events, media, and key partnerships
while acting as key spokesperson for the program;
• Conducting partner training sessions and yearly reviews to identify needs and
increase partnership value;
• Other duties as required to establish Ocean Wise as a leading voice in
sustainable seafood issues in Ontario and eastern Canada.
Create and execute the growth strategy for Ontario and Eastern Canada by:
• Managing key partnerships in Ottawa, Montreal, and Halifax, and work closely
with the Ocean Wise Manager to build more presence in these markets;
• Developing and executing an annual growth strategy for eastern Canada;
• Identifying local grants and work with grant writer to write proposals to
meet growth goals and objectives of program expansion in eastern Canada;
• Maintaining and analyzing internal department metrics; identifying trends,
risks, dependencies, providing recommendations and solutions and escalating
issues and opportunities as needed.
Representing Ocean Wise in Local Media, at Events and in the Community by:
• Promoting Ocean Wise program membership through effectively engaging the
public at events and trade shows;
• Assisting with document creation, report writing, contact management,
presentations and support material, as required for day-to-day operation of the
Ocean Wise program;
• Assisting with the planning and execution of the signature Ocean Wise events
in Eastern Canada (Chowder Chowdown).
